<p>Grace and peace to you. In this time of social distancing as many of us are working from home, I am aware that at the same time that we are &#8220;social creatures&#8221; we are also &#8220;private creatures&#8221;. While we are living in this time together with family 24-7, remember that our routines of work allowed us a good bit of private-time that we may have taken for granted.</p>
<p>I would encourage you to make sure you have private spaces for each person in your home and make it o.k. to spend time there. It doesn&#8217;t mean you don&#8217;t love your family if you want time alone. The way we structure our time is a foundation of our existence that keeps us steady. We are also &#8220;creatures of habit&#8221;. Making new routines that include individual time can help keep you healthy.</p>
